Skoda Yeti Adventure special edition announced | New Release - Car News Jun 2013

Skoda has launched the Yeti Adventure, a new special edition model which costs the same as the existing SE model but includes more than £2,250 worth of additional equipment.

In addition to the equipment currently available as standard on SE models, the Adventure also gets 17-inch black-and-chrome 'Matterhorn' alloy wheels, a black roof with black door mirrors, silver roof rails and black side mouldings with chrome ledges. Two exterior colours are on offer: Candy White and Brilliant Silver Metallic, both of which come with a black roof.

On the inside, there's new special edition 'Adventure' upholstery with silver stitching and tyre print design. The Adventure also comes with DAB radio, Bluetooth, a multi-function steering wheel and Skoda's Amundsen+ satellite navigation system.

The Yeti Adventure is available in both two- and front-wheel drive form and is available with a manual gearbox only. The two-wheel drive model gets a 2.0-litre TDI diesel engine with 108bhp, while the four-wheel drive model gets the same engine but with 138bhp.

The two-wheel drive model returns 55.4mpg and emits 134g/km of CO2, while the four-wheel drive model emits 152g/km and achieves 48.7mpg.

Prices will start from £18,640 for the two-wheel drive model and £21,215 for its four-wheel drive brother, when the Yeti Adventure goes on sale on 22 July.
